Tex. Ins. Code § 2651.158

CERTIFICATION OF UNENCUMBERED ASSETS

Known as the Texas Title Insurance Act

The act spans §§ 2501.001 to 2751.104 (197 sections).

Added by Acts 2009, 81st Leg., R.S., Ch. 1025 (H.B. 4338), Sec. 15, eff

(a) Unless the agent has elected to make a deposit with the department under Section 2651.012(f), the annual audit of escrow accounts must be accompanied by a certification by the title insurance agent or direct operation that the title insurance agent has the appropriate unencumbered assets in excess of liabilities, exclusive of the value of its abstract plants, as required by Section 2651.012.

(b) The commissioner by rule shall establish the method by which the certification required by this section must be made, which shall not include an audit of operating accounts or a certification by a certified public accountant.
